技术领域technical field
本实用新型涉及一种水泵,尤其是一种开放式水泵,以及一种应用有该开放式水泵的水槽式清洗机。The utility model relates to a water pump, in particular to an open water pump and a sink type cleaning machine using the open water pump.
背景技术Background technique
洗碗机是一种将冷水或热水喷射到盘碟以清除粘附在盘碟上的赃物并且清洗盘碟的装置。A dishwasher is a device that sprays cold or hot water onto dishes to remove dirt adhering to the dishes and to clean the dishes.
现有的使用较多的为喷淋式洗碗机,如申请号为99249671.3的中国专利公开的一种洗碗机,机壳包括上、下层结构,水泵和水箱位于下层,喷淋转臂安装在上层结构,两个喷淋转臂之间悬置有碗筐,水泵与喷淋转臂之间具有三通阀门,水泵的出水口与阀门之间由出水管管接,阀门与喷淋转臂之间由输水管管接;又如申请号为201220385247.6的中国专利公开的一种洗碗机,洗碗腔分为上洗碗腔和下洗碗腔,喷淋装置设于洗碗腔内,水箱和水泵位于下洗碗腔内,水泵用于向喷淋装置提供喷洒压力和水流在输送管道的输送的推力。Existing use more is the spray type dish washer, as a kind of dish washer disclosed by the Chinese patent of application No. In the upper structure, there is a bowl basket suspended between the two spraying arms, a three-way valve is provided between the water pump and the spraying arm, the water outlet of the water pump is connected to the valve by an outlet pipe, and the valve is connected to the spraying arm. The arms are connected by water pipes; another example is a dishwasher disclosed in Chinese patent application No. 201220385247.6, the dishwashing chamber is divided into an upper dishwashing chamber and a lower dishwashing chamber, and the spray device is located in the dishwashing chamber , the water tank and the water pump are located in the lower dishwashing cavity, and the water pump is used to provide the spraying device with spraying pressure and the thrust of water delivery in the delivery pipeline.
上述的洗碗机,均采用传统的水泵,叶轮必须处于封闭的腔室内,不但结构复杂,而且加工要求也较高,通常腔室必须封闭,否则在腔室的上方,即与叶轮的轴向平行的方向都会出现漏水,除非将出口设置成与叶轮的轴向平行;此外,水泵和喷淋装置之间需要设置长长的管路,以保证清洗水流的流动,而且水泵的进水口一般会设有单独的过滤装置,以保证脏物不会进入水泵,堵塞泵体。这种水泵不但结构复杂,而且在管路上难免会有清洗不到的地方,长时间使用后,也会造成卫生隐患。The above-mentioned dishwashers all use traditional water pumps, and the impeller must be in a closed chamber, which not only has a complex structure, but also requires high processing. Usually the chamber must be closed, otherwise it will be above the chamber, that is, in the axial direction of the impeller. Water leakage will occur in parallel directions, unless the outlet is set parallel to the axial direction of the impeller; in addition, a long pipeline needs to be set between the water pump and the spray device to ensure the flow of cleaning water, and the water inlet of the water pump is generally There is a separate filter device to ensure that dirt will not enter the pump and block the pump body. This kind of water pump not only has a complex structure, but also inevitably has places on the pipeline that cannot be cleaned, and after a long period of use, it will also cause sanitary hazards.
为此,本申请人对上述的封闭式水泵作了改进,研制出了开放式水泵。如申请号为201320889336.9的中国专利公开的一种开放式水泵,包括上壳体、下壳体和叶轮,叶轮包括位于中心的轴和在轴的周面上沿周向均匀分布的多个沿轴向延伸的叶片,水泵的入水口位于下壳体的下方和侧面,出水口位于上壳体的侧面,叶片至少其下段的底部在轴的周面上沿叶轮的旋转方向逐渐平滑弯曲。For this reason, the applicant has improved above-mentioned closed water pump, has developed open water pump. For example, an open water pump disclosed in a Chinese patent with application number 201320889336.9 includes an upper casing, a lower casing and an impeller. For the blades extending toward the water pump, the water inlet of the water pump is located on the bottom and side of the lower casing, and the water outlet is located on the side of the upper casing.
上述的这种开放式水泵,由于是水泵的入水口位于下方(下进水),出水口则位于叶轮上段侧面,叶轮需要从下方汲水至上方的上壳体而出水,因此,对于叶轮的叶片的形状和结构要求较高;而且当其应用于水槽式清洗机时,需要在水槽本体内单独设置沥水板和沥水区域,由此使得清洗机部件较多,叶轮和水槽本体的加工工艺复杂,为此,还需要进一步的改进。For the above-mentioned open water pump, since the water inlet of the water pump is located at the bottom (bottom water intake), the water outlet is located at the side of the upper section of the impeller, and the impeller needs to draw water from the bottom to the upper casing above to discharge water. Therefore, for the impeller The shape and structure requirements of the blade are relatively high; and when it is applied to the sink type washing machine, it is necessary to separately set the draining plate and the draining area in the sink body, which makes the cleaning machine more parts, and the processing technology of the impeller and the sink body is complicated , for which further improvement is needed.
实用新型内容Utility model content
本实用新型所要解决的第一个技术问题是针对上述现有技术存在的问题,提供一种结构紧凑、便于加工的开放式水泵。The first technical problem to be solved by the utility model is to provide an open water pump with a compact structure and easy processing for the above-mentioned problems in the prior art.
本实用新型所要解决的第二个技术问题是提供一种应用有上述开放式水泵的水槽式清洗机。The second technical problem to be solved by the utility model is to provide a sink-type cleaning machine using the above-mentioned open water pump.
本实用新型解决上述第一个技术问题所采用的技术方案为:一种开放式水泵,包括叶轮、容置腔和出水部件,所述叶轮包括中心轴和在所述中心轴的周面上沿周向均匀分布的多个叶片,所述出水部件的顶面上开设有多个喷水孔,所述叶轮置于所述容置腔内,其特征在于:所述容置腔的顶端开口形成入水口,所述容置腔的侧面形成有出水口,所述出水部件与所述出水口连通。The technical solution adopted by the utility model to solve the above-mentioned first technical problem is: an open water pump, including an impeller, an accommodating cavity and a water outlet component, the impeller includes a central shaft and A plurality of blades evenly distributed in the circumferential direction, a plurality of water spray holes are opened on the top surface of the water outlet part, the impeller is placed in the accommodating cavity, and it is characterized in that: the top opening of the accommodating cavity forms A water inlet, a water outlet is formed on the side of the accommodating chamber, and the water outlet component communicates with the water outlet.
由于叶轮采用上进水的方式,而出水口又位于叶轮侧面,因此,所述叶片为直叶片,叶片的这种结构简单,加工也非常方便。Since the impeller adopts the way of water inlet from above, and the water outlet is located on the side of the impeller, the blades are straight blades, the structure of the blades is simple, and the processing is also very convenient.
优选的,为便于进入到出水部件内的水流加速、分流和喷出,所述出水部件由上底壳和下底壳扣合而成,所述喷水孔开设在所述上底壳的顶面上,所述上底壳和下底壳之间的空间则形成分流通道,所述分流通道与所述喷水孔和出水口均连通。Preferably, in order to facilitate the acceleration, diversion and spraying of the water flow into the water outlet part, the water outlet part is formed by buckling the upper bottom case and the lower bottom case, and the water spray hole is opened on the top of the upper bottom case On the surface, the space between the upper bottom case and the lower bottom case forms a distribution channel, and the distribution channel communicates with both the water spray hole and the water outlet.
为了对水流进行导向,减少分流时的压力损失,所述分流通道至少为一个,且每个分流通道包括相对的第一侧壁和第二侧壁,所述分流通道和出水口连通处、相邻的分流通道连通处为在各第一侧壁上开口而形成的分流口,所述第二侧壁上与所述分流口相对的位置处设置有导流结构。In order to guide the water flow and reduce the pressure loss when splitting, there is at least one splitting channel, and each splitting channel includes a first side wall and a second side wall opposite to each other. The communication part of the adjacent split channel is a split port formed by opening on each first side wall, and a flow guide structure is arranged on the position opposite to the split port on the second side wall.
优选的,所述导流结构为朝向所述分流口的凸起,所述凸起与所述分流通道的第二侧壁平滑圆弧过渡,由此水流可平滑地分流到凸起的两侧,压力损失大为减少,可保持足够的压力从喷水孔喷出。Preferably, the flow guide structure is a protrusion facing the diversion port, and the protrusion has a smooth arc transition with the second side wall of the diversion channel, so that the water flow can be smoothly diverted to both sides of the protrusion , The pressure loss is greatly reduced, and sufficient pressure can be maintained to spray from the spray hole.
为避免脏物进入水泵而堵塞水泵,所述入水口处设置有过滤板。In order to prevent dirt from entering the water pump and blocking the water pump, a filter plate is arranged at the water inlet.
本实用新型解决上述第二个技术问题所采用的技术方案为:一种水槽式清洗机,包括水槽本体,其特征在于:所述水槽本体的底部设置有如上所述的开放式水泵,所述出水部件为喷淋臂,所述喷淋臂与所述水槽本体连接。The technical solution adopted by the utility model to solve the above-mentioned second technical problem is: a sink type cleaning machine, including a sink body, characterized in that: the bottom of the sink body is provided with the above-mentioned open water pump, the The water outlet component is a spray arm, and the spray arm is connected with the sink body.
为便于喷淋臂的安装和拆卸取出,所述水槽本体的底部设置有至少一个第一卡接扣,所述喷淋臂相应的位置则设置有第二卡接扣,所述第一卡接扣和第二卡接扣配合使得所述水槽本体和喷淋臂实现可拆卸连接。In order to facilitate the installation and disassembly of the spray arm, the bottom of the sink body is provided with at least one first snap-fit buckle, and the corresponding position of the spray arm is provided with a second snap-fit buckle, and the first snap-fit buckle The buckle is matched with the second buckle so that the sink body and the spray arm are detachably connected.
为方便地驱动叶轮,同时又避免受到水槽本体内水的影响,所述水槽本体的底部开设有开口,所述开口下方设置有用于驱动所述叶轮的电机,所述容置腔位于所述开口上方,所述叶轮封闭所述开口。In order to drive the impeller conveniently and avoid being affected by the water in the water tank body, an opening is provided at the bottom of the water tank body, and a motor for driving the impeller is arranged under the opening, and the accommodating cavity is located at the opening Above, the impeller closes the opening.
优选的,叶轮封闭开口的结构为,所述叶轮还包括底盘,所述底盘封闭所述开口和容置腔的底端,所述中心轴位于所述底盘中心。Preferably, the structure for closing the opening of the impeller is that the impeller further includes a chassis, the chassis closes the opening and the bottom end of the accommodating cavity, and the central axis is located at the center of the chassis.
与现有技术相比,本实用新型的优点在于:将水泵的入水口形成在叶轮的上方,并且在入水口处设置过滤板,可使得水泵的部件数量减少,而叶轮的结构得到简化,大为便利了水泵的加工;而且水泵上进水的方式也使得当水泵应用到水槽式清洗机时,无需再在水槽本体的底部设置沥水区域,水槽本体的部件和加工工艺也得到简化。Compared with the prior art, the utility model has the advantages that: the water inlet of the water pump is formed above the impeller, and a filter plate is arranged at the water inlet, so that the number of parts of the water pump can be reduced, and the structure of the impeller is simplified, greatly In order to facilitate the processing of the water pump; and the way of water inlet on the water pump also makes it unnecessary to set a draining area at the bottom of the tank body when the water pump is applied to the sink type cleaning machine, and the parts and processing technology of the sink body are also simplified.

具体实施方式detailed description
以下结合附图实施例对本实用新型作进一步详细描述。The utility model is described in further detail below in conjunction with the accompanying drawings.
参见图1~图3,一种水槽式清洗机,包括水槽本体1和开放式水泵2,开放式水泵2包括电机21、叶轮22和壳体23,其中,电机21位于水槽本体1的底部下方,而叶轮22和壳体23则位于水槽本体1的底部内。Referring to FIGS. 1 to 3 , a sink type cleaning machine includes a sink body 1 and an open water pump 2 , and the open water pump 2 includes a motor 21 , an impeller 22 and a housing 23 , wherein the motor 21 is located under the bottom of the sink body 1 , while the impeller 22 and the casing 23 are located in the bottom of the tank body 1 .
水槽本体1的底部开设有开口11,电机21位于水槽本体1的开口11下方,并与开口11的位置对应,其输出轴通过开口11向上延伸入水槽本体1内。叶轮22包括与开口11的形状和大小适配的底盘221、中心轴222和多个叶片223。底盘221安装在开口11处,将开口11封闭,由此避免水槽本体1内的水流出到水槽本体1外。中心轴222可位于底盘221的中心,与电机21的输出轴连接,而多个叶片223在中心轴222的周面上沿周向均匀分布,形成放射状。由此,当电机21运转时,其输出轴可带动中心轴222转动,从而带动叶片223随中心轴222转动,对水流施加压力。The bottom of the tank body 1 is provided with an opening 11 , the motor 21 is located below the opening 11 of the tank body 1 and corresponds to the position of the opening 11 , and its output shaft extends upwards into the tank body 1 through the opening 11 . The impeller 22 includes a chassis 221 adapted to the shape and size of the opening 11 , a central shaft 222 and a plurality of blades 223 . The chassis 221 is installed at the opening 11 to close the opening 11 , thereby preventing the water in the sink body 1 from flowing out of the sink body 1 . The central shaft 222 can be located at the center of the chassis 221 and connected to the output shaft of the motor 21 , and a plurality of blades 223 are evenly distributed along the circumferential direction on the peripheral surface of the central shaft 222 , forming a radial shape. Thus, when the motor 21 is running, its output shaft can drive the central shaft 222 to rotate, thereby driving the blades 223 to rotate with the central shaft 222 to exert pressure on the water flow.
再结合图4和图5,在本实用新型中,壳体23包括容置腔231和出水部件232,中心轴222和叶片223置于该容置腔231内,出水部件232为喷淋臂。壳体23可以一体成型也可以互相连接,优选的,在本实用新型中,壳体23为一体成型。容置腔231的顶端开口形成为水泵的入水口233,而容置腔231的底端开口则与底盘221适配,底盘221封闭容置腔231的底端。容置腔231顶端的入水口233口处设置有过滤板24,过滤板24和壳体23一体成型,用于对从入水口233进入到容置腔231内的水进行过滤,将水槽本体1内的脏物隔绝在叶轮22和壳体23外,以免造成堵塞。Referring to Fig. 4 and Fig. 5, in the present invention, the housing 23 includes an accommodating chamber 231 and a water outlet part 232, the central shaft 222 and blades 223 are placed in the accommodating chamber 231, and the water outlet part 232 is a spray arm. The casing 23 can be integrally formed or connected to each other. Preferably, in the present utility model, the casing 23 is integrally formed. The top opening of the accommodating cavity 231 is formed as the water inlet 233 of the water pump, while the bottom opening of the accommodating cavity 231 is adapted to the chassis 221 , and the chassis 221 closes the bottom of the accommodating cavity 231 . The water inlet 233 at the top of the accommodating cavity 231 is provided with a filter plate 24, and the filter plate 24 and the housing 23 are integrally formed to filter the water entering the accommodating cavity 231 from the water inlet 233, and the water tank body 1 The dirt inside is isolated from the impeller 22 and the casing 23, so as not to cause blockage.
容置腔231的侧壁上、位于过滤板24下方的位置,形成有出水口234,与出水部件232连通,从而通过叶轮22将由容置腔231的入水口233进入的水泵出到出水口234,进入到出水部件232内。也就是说,在本实用新型中,入水口233形成在叶轮22的上方,而出水口234则形成在叶轮22的侧面。A water outlet 234 is formed on the side wall of the accommodating chamber 231 at a position below the filter plate 24 , which communicates with the water outlet component 232 , so that the water entered by the water inlet 233 of the accommodating chamber 231 is pumped out to the water outlet 234 through the impeller 22 , into the water outlet component 232 . That is to say, in the present invention, the water inlet 233 is formed above the impeller 22 , and the water outlet 234 is formed on the side of the impeller 22 .
出水部件232由上底壳235和下底壳236扣合而成,上底壳235和下底壳236之间的空间则形成分流通道237,分流通道237至少为一个,在本实用新型中优选的,包括三个分流通道237,分流通道237整体呈H型,其中位于中间的横向的分流通道237与出水口234相邻并连通,而两侧的竖向的分流通道237则分别与横向的分流通道237互相连通。每个分流通道237包括相对的第一侧壁2371和第二侧壁2372。由此,横向的分流通道237与出水口234连通处、竖向的分流通道237与横向的分流通道237连通处为在每个第一侧壁2371上开口而形成的分流口2373。各第二侧壁2372上与分流口2373相对的位置处形成有导流结构239,导流结构239优选的为朝向分流口2373的凸起,该凸起与分流通道237的第二侧壁2372平滑圆弧过渡,从而将水流平滑地分流到凸起的两侧。由此,导流结构239能够对进入到出水部件232内的水流进行平滑地导流,减少分流时的压力损失,使得水流保持足够的压力从出水部件232喷出。The water outlet part 232 is formed by fastening the upper bottom case 235 and the lower bottom case 236, and the space between the upper bottom case 235 and the lower bottom case 236 forms a flow distribution channel 237, and there is at least one flow distribution channel 237, which is preferred in the utility model It includes three distribution channels 237, and the distribution channels 237 are H-shaped as a whole, wherein the horizontal distribution channel 237 in the middle is adjacent to and communicates with the water outlet 234, and the vertical distribution channels 237 on both sides are connected to the horizontal ones respectively. The distribution channels 237 communicate with each other. Each distribution channel 237 includes opposite first sidewalls 2371 and second sidewalls 2372 . Thus, the connection between the horizontal distribution channel 237 and the water outlet 234 , and the connection between the vertical distribution channel 237 and the horizontal distribution channel 237 are the distribution ports 2373 formed by opening on each of the first side walls 2371 . A diversion structure 239 is formed on each second side wall 2372 at a position opposite to the diversion port 2373 . The diversion structure 239 is preferably a protrusion facing the diversion port 2373 . Smoothly rounded transitions to smoothly divert water flow to the raised sides. Thus, the flow guiding structure 239 can smoothly guide the water flowing into the water outlet component 232 , reduce the pressure loss when the flow is divided, and make the water maintain sufficient pressure to be sprayed out from the water outlet component 232 .
上底壳235的顶面上开设有多个喷水孔238,喷水孔238的数量、形状和大小可以根据需要设置,喷水孔238的方向也可以各自不同,从而形成较好的喷淋效果。喷水孔238与分流通道237内连通,将叶轮22泵出的水从分流通道237内喷出,对水槽本体1内的待清洗的果蔬等进行喷淋清洗。The top surface of the upper bottom shell 235 is provided with a plurality of water spray holes 238, the number, shape and size of the water spray holes 238 can be set according to needs, and the directions of the water spray holes 238 can also be different respectively, thereby forming a better spraying effect. Effect. The water spray hole 238 communicates with the distribution channel 237, sprays the water pumped by the impeller 22 from the distribution channel 237, and sprays and cleans the fruits and vegetables to be cleaned in the sink body 1.
由于开放式水泵2的入水口位于叶轮22的上方(上进水),而出水口234位于叶轮22的侧面,即出水口234的高度与叶片223的高度大致相同,因此,叶轮22无需从底部将水流向上汲,叶片223仅需采用较为简单的直叶片结构即可,不仅结构简单,而且也使得加工大为便利。Because the water inlet of the open water pump 2 is positioned at the top of the impeller 22 (upper water intake), and the water outlet 234 is positioned at the side of the impeller 22, that is, the height of the water outlet 234 is approximately the same as the height of the blade 223, therefore, the impeller 22 need not start from the bottom. To draw the water upward, the blade 223 only needs to adopt a relatively simple straight blade structure, which not only has a simple structure, but also facilitates the processing.
为避免出水部件232相对叶轮22活动,在本实用新型中,出水部件232(喷淋臂)与水槽本体1连接固定。优选的,为了方便出水部件232的安装和拆卸,出水部件232与水槽本体1采用可拆卸的、优选的为卡接配合的方式。在水槽本体1的底部、位于开口11周围的部分设置有至少一个第一卡接扣12,在出水部件232相应的位置则设置有第二卡接扣25,通过第一卡接扣12和第二卡接扣25的配合,使得出水部件232和水槽本体1的底部卡接配合,完成出水部件232的安装,同时又便于出水部件232拆卸后从水槽本体1内取出。In order to prevent the water outlet part 232 from moving relative to the impeller 22, in the present utility model, the water outlet part 232 (spray arm) is connected and fixed with the tank body 1 . Preferably, in order to facilitate the installation and disassembly of the water outlet part 232, the water outlet part 232 and the sink body 1 adopt a detachable, preferably snap fit manner. At least one first buckle 12 is provided at the bottom of the sink body 1 and the part around the opening 11, and a second buckle 25 is provided at the corresponding position of the water outlet part 232. Through the first buckle 12 and the second The cooperation of the two buckles 25 makes the water outlet part 232 snap fit with the bottom of the water tank body 1 to complete the installation of the water outlet part 232, and at the same time facilitate the disassembly of the water outlet part 232 to be taken out from the water tank body 1.
当开放式水泵2工作时,电机21驱动叶片223旋转,水通过过滤板24后进入到容置腔231内,在叶片223的作用下,从出水口234加速进入到分流通道237内,水流的流向可参见图5中直线箭头所指的方向,水流从喷水孔238喷出到水槽本体1内,对水槽本体1内的果蔬等进行清洗,清洗方便、干净,不存在清洗死角。When the open water pump 2 is working, the motor 21 drives the vane 223 to rotate, and the water enters the accommodating chamber 231 after passing through the filter plate 24. The flow direction can be referred to the direction indicated by the straight arrow in Fig. 5. The water flow is ejected from the water spray hole 238 into the sink body 1, and the fruits and vegetables in the sink body 1 are cleaned. The cleaning is convenient and clean, and there is no cleaning dead angle.
